Output 379028811df3affd09a376d1972c43579bf2d1a0c7aea136f52f48c0031669a7:0

value
665145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af03207064f6c9a0d638fd0363d3f8c2acd301b7 OP_EQUAL
address
3HePvMxAq3Frv4gKxy3d61hk3KbQd7bWTp
transaction
379028811df3affd09a376d1972c43579bf2d1a0c7aea136f52f48c0031669a7